Types of UAE Visas

The UAE offers various visa types based on travel purpose and length of stay. Below are the most common options:

Tourist Visa

This is for travelers visiting the UAE for sightseeing, leisure, or short family visits.

Fee: $50–$150 (varies by nationality)

Processing Time: 3-15 days

Duration: 30-90 days (single or multiple entry)

Business Visa

This is for professionals, entrepreneurs, and investors attending meetings or exploring business opportunities.

Fee: $100+

Processing Time: 7-21 days

Duration: 30-180 days

Work Visa & Residence Visa

This is for individuals employed by UAE companies or relocating for work.

Fee: $200+ (varies by employer & visa type)

Processing Time: 30-60 days

Duration: 1-3 years (renewable)

Student Visa

This is for students enrolled in UAE universities or educational institutions.

Fee: $100–$200

Processing Time: 15-45 days

Duration: Valid for study period

Retirement Visa

This is for retirees looking for long-term residence in Dubai or Abu Dhabi.

Fee: Varies based on financial qualifications

Processing Time: 30-90 days

Duration: 5 years (renewable)

Overstaying Risks & Visa Extensions

Understanding the UAE's strict immigration rules is crucial. Overstaying can lead to fines, deportation, or even a travel ban. We're here to help you navigate these rules and ensure a smooth visa process, keeping you informed and prepared for your journey.

Overstaying Penalties in the UAE:

$50 per day fine for overstays.

Over 30 days: Additional penalties or legal action.

Possible Ban: Repeat violations may result in blocklisting.

Visa Extensions:

Tourist visas can be extended for 30-60 days.

Work and residence visas must be renewed before expiry.
